grapefruit pentanol
 
Right Click Picture For More Options. (Safari 1.2 (v125) Compatible).
 
IUPAC name :2-methyl-4-phenylpentan-1-ol
InChI :InChI=1/C12H18O/c1-10(9-13)8-11(2)12-6-4-3-5-7-12/h3-7,10-11,13H,8-9H2,1-2H3
InChIKey :SXGYZCMGVZKIPJ-UHFFFAOYAP
SMILES :CC(CC(C)C1=CC=CC=C1)CO
(EINECS) number :402-770-7
cas number :92585-24-5
molar refractivity :55.82 ± 0.3 cm3
parachor :455.7 ± 4.0 cm3
index of refraction :1.509 ± 0.02
surface tension :35.3 ± 3.0 dyne/cm
density :0.953 ± 0.06 g/cm3
polarizability :22.13 ± 0.5 10-24cm3
xlogp : 3.10
molecular weight : 178.2707200
formula :C12 H18 O
 
 
fda reg :unspecified h. number :unspecified
organoleptics : 
odor type :citrus
odor strength :medium
odor description :
at 100.00 %.  
citrus grapefruit floral green vetiver
substantivity :348  Hour(s)
properties : 
appearence :colorless clear liquid
assay : 97.00 - 100.00 %   
Food Chemicals Codex Listed :No
specific gravity :0.95800 - 0.96600 @ 25.00 °C.
pounds per gallon - calc. : 7.972 to 8.038
refractive index :1.51000 - 1.51400 @ 20.00 °C.
boiling point : 274.00 - 275.00 °C. @ 760.00 mm Hg
logp : 3.25
safety : 
most important hazard(s) : Xi - Irritant
  
Oral Toxicity(LD50) : Oral-Rat    >3000.00  mg/kg    
Dermal Toxicity(LD50) : Skin-Rabbit  3000.00  mg/kg    
  
flash point ( Deg. F. ) : 219.00  °F.  TCC  ( 103.89 °C. )
  
recommendation for grapefruit pentanol usage levels up to :
  2.0000 % in the fragrance concentrate.
